How Values-Based Budgeting Can Transform the Way You Spend Money

Many people hate budgeting because it feels restrictive, and reviewing past spending reminds them of their financial mistakes. But what if your budget actually reflected whats important to you and made you feelgoodabout your financial decisions? Thats what values-based budgeting is all about. This budgeting method prioritizes what you value in how you allocate and spend your money. These days, most of our financial transactions dont involve actual bills and coins. Money exchanged in seconds. A virtual credit card is another tool in modern-day commerce. But why swap out your real credit card for a virtual one? Two main reasons: It can help safeguard your financial information and even save you money.
